SYNERGY NORTH Rate Changes Coming this Spring
April 16, 2025
For Immediate Release
Thunder Bay, ON – As SYNERGY NORTH Corporation continues to meet the electricity needs of our customers, a rate adjustment has been approved by the Ontario Energy Board.
The rate adjustment is calculated using an OEB approved formula which is tied to inflation and other factors to promote efficiency.
The resulting overall impact on customer bills will be an increase of $4.54 or 3.57% on Thunder Bay residential bills, and an increase of $5.86 or 4.66% on Kenora residential bills.
Monthly customer electricity bill impacts for the rate order are as follows:
Thunder Bay | Kenora | |||
Overall % monthly | Overall $ monthly | Overall % monthly | Overall $ monthly | |
Residential Customer 750 kWh / month | + 3.57% | + $4.54 | + 4.66% | + $5.87 |
Small Business Customer 2000 kWh / month | + 3.28% | + $10.79 | + 3.54% | + $11.59 |
* This change does not factor in applicable taxes or the Ontario Electricity Rebate.
These changes will take effect for electricity consumers as of May 1, 2025, and will be reflected on most customer bills by the end of May. Time-of-Use (TOU), Tiered prices and Ultra-Low Overnight (ULO) pricing will also transition to Summer Time rate periods on the same date.
